St. Teresa of Avila School has been awarded accreditation by the Middle States Association of Colleges and Schools. This accreditation signifies that St. Teresa of Avila School has engaged in a rigorous process of developing self-knowledge; has hosted an evaluation team of independently-appointed educators; and has created an on-going Strategic Plan to move school improvement forward.
Accreditation also signifies that St. Teresa of Avila has met the Middle States Commission on Elementary Schools Standards for a quality school. These Standards reflect current research and best practices from throughout the education profession. During the term of accreditation the school community will engage in a Commission-directed series of reports and/or site visits to maintain the vigor of the accreditation process.
Accreditation by Middle States is recognized around the world as an indication of trustworthiness, educational quality, and a commitment to on-going school improvement.
